Communal conflict in Gujarat’s Savli city over exhibiting faith flag;  36 held

Two teams clashed and pelted stones over the set up of a non secular flag in Savli city of Vadodara district of Gujarat. A police officer mentioned on Monday that 36 individuals have been arrested.

The incident passed off on Saturday night time when a bunch of individuals tried to place up a non secular flag together with their flag on an electrical pole in Dhamiji ka Dera space, members of one other group, an official of Savli police station mentioned. objected.

The matter escalated a lot that each the communities began pelting stones at one another. No one was injured, however rioters broken a car and a store,” mentioned AR Mahida, sub-inspector of Savli police station.

Mahida mentioned a Cross First Information Report (FIR) was filed by each the teams late on Saturday night time following which 43 individuals have been booked below the Indian Penal Code for rioting, illegal meeting, endangering human life and many others.

A complete of 36 individuals from each the communities have been arrested to date, he mentioned.

Police safety has been beefed up within the communally delicate space and the scenario is below management, he mentioned.
